编程ug12用什么软件

不及物动词 其他 36

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    UG12是一款用于计算机辅助设计和制造的软件,它主要用于工业设计、机械加工和制造等领域。UG12的全称是Unigraphics NX 12,是由西门子数字工业软件公司开发的。UG12是UG软件系列的最新版本,具有先进的功能和工具,可以帮助用户完成复杂的设计和制造任务。

    UG12的主要特点和功能包括以下几个方面:

    1. 三维建模:UG12提供了强大的三维建模工具,可以帮助用户创建精确的三维模型。它支持参数化建模、实体建模、曲面建模等多种建模方式,可以满足不同设计需求。

    2. 装配设计:UG12可以帮助用户进行装配设计,即将多个零部件组装成一个完整的产品。它提供了装配约束、装配分析等功能,可以帮助用户进行装配验证和优化。

    3. 数控编程:UG12支持数控编程,可以将设计好的模型转化为机床能够识别和加工的数控指令。它提供了强大的数控编程工具和后处理器,可以生成高效、精确的数控程序。

    4. 模具设计:UG12可以用于模具设计,包括注塑模具、压铸模具、冲压模具等。它提供了模具设计的工具和功能,可以帮助用户进行模具设计和分析。

    5. 仿真分析:UG12还具有强大的仿真分析功能,可以进行结构分析、动力学分析、热传导分析等。它可以帮助用户验证设计的合理性,优化产品性能。

    总之,UG12是一款功能强大的计算机辅助设计和制造软件,适用于工业设计、机械加工和制造等领域。它提供了丰富的工具和功能,可以帮助用户完成复杂的设计和制造任务。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程UG12通常使用以下软件:

    1. UG NX:UG NX是一款由西门子公司开发的CAD/CAM/CAE软件。它提供了一套完整的工具,用于设计、制造和仿真产品。UG NX具有强大的建模和装配功能,可以帮助工程师创建复杂的零部件和装配体。它还具有强大的分析和仿真功能,可以帮助工程师评估产品的性能和可靠性。

    2. Visual Studio:Visual Studio是微软公司开发的集成开发环境(IDE),用于开发各种类型的应用程序。UG12可以使用Visual Studio来编写和调试自定义的应用程序和插件。Visual Studio提供了丰富的开发工具和调试功能,可以大大提高开发效率。

    3. Python:Python是一种简单易用的编程语言,广泛应用于各种领域的软件开发。UG12可以使用Python来编写脚本,自动化重复的任务和批量处理数据。Python具有简洁的语法和强大的标准库,可以大大简化编程工作。

    4. MATLAB:MATLAB是一种高级的数值计算和数据可视化软件,常用于科学计算和工程仿真。UG12可以使用MATLAB来处理和分析模拟和实验数据,进行数据可视化和统计分析。MATLAB具有丰富的数学和工程工具箱,可以满足各种复杂的计算需求。

    5. Git:Git是一种分布式版本控制系统,用于跟踪和管理源代码的变更。UG12可以使用Git来管理和协作开发项目的源代码。Git提供了强大的分支和合并功能,可以方便地进行代码版本管理和团队协作。

    以上是一些常用的软件,用于编程UG12。根据具体需求和个人偏好,还可以选择其他编程工具和软件来完成编程任务。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程UG12主要使用的软件是UG NX(即Siemens NX)软件。UG NX是一款由西门子公司开发的集成化机械设计、制造和工程分析解决方案的软件。它提供了广泛的工具和功能,用于进行产品设计、零部件建模、装配设计、工程分析、制造工艺规划等。

    以下是使用UG NX进行编程UG12的操作流程:

    1. 创建新的零件文件:打开UG NX软件后,选择"文件"菜单中的"新建",然后选择"零件",创建一个新的零件文件。

    2. 零件建模:使用UG NX的建模工具,例如绘制线条、创建曲面、实体建模等,根据UG12的设计要求进行零件建模。可以使用各种工具和功能来创建和编辑几何形状,并确保零件的尺寸和形状符合要求。

    3. 零件装配:如果UG12是一个组件的装配,那么需要使用UG NX的装配功能将各个零部件组装在一起。通过选择"装配"菜单中的"新建装配"来创建一个新的装配文件,并将零部件逐个添加到装配文件中。使用装配功能可以对零部件进行定位、约束和连接,以确保装配的正确性。

    4. 定义加工区域:在UG NX中,需要定义加工区域,即要对UG12进行编程的区域。使用UG NX的切削区域定义工具,例如面选择、曲线选择等,选择并定义需要进行加工的区域。

    5. 创建工艺路径:在定义好加工区域后,需要创建工艺路径,即定义加工刀具的运动轨迹。使用UG NX的铣削工艺路径创建工具,选择合适的刀具、加工参数和切削策略,创建刀具路径。

    6. 生成G代码:在完成工艺路径的创建后,可以使用UG NX的后处理功能将工艺路径转换为G代码。选择"后处理"菜单中的"生成程序",选择合适的后处理器,并生成G代码。

    7. 机床模拟:在生成G代码后,可以使用UG NX的机床模拟功能进行机床仿真。通过选择"模拟"菜单中的"机床仿真",选择合适的机床模型和控制器模型,进行机床仿真,以验证G代码的正确性和安全性。

    以上是使用UG NX进行编程UG12的基本流程。需要注意的是,UG NX软件具有丰富的功能和工具,可以根据具体的需求进行更复杂和高级的操作。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部